General Description:
Join a team in the fabrication of world class semiconductor based infrared detectors. Hands-on semiconductor wafer fabrication in a Class 10 cleanroom.
Essential Duties:
Perform, develop, and refine fabrication processes.
Inspect product at critical steps. Troubleshoot and resolve process problems.
Work closely with senior technical staff to perform experiments and document experimental findings.
Collect and analyze experimental data.
Work with unit process engineers in order to fabricate wafer lots and execute experiments.
Required Skills:
Skill in hands-on processing of semiconductor devices and circuits.
Experience with wet chemical etching; RIE/ICP etching; PECVD deposition; metal evaporation; sputtering; and microscope, profilometry, and SEM inspection of wafers is a plus.
Processes associated with semiconductor device and IC fabrication
Strong observation, documentation and communication skills
Productivity software such as Excel, Word, and PowerPoint
Must be able to work with little supervision and be a strong team player.
Required Education:
AS in Engineering, Physics, Chemistry or a related field, OR 3+ years experience in a related field
Physical Requirements:
Must be sufficiently mobile to work within confined spaces and have both visual and hearing acuity
Must be able to work within a class 10 Cleanroom
Must be able to work safely with and around potentially toxic and hazardous materials, chemicals and gases
Good hand eye coordination

What you need to know about the San Francisco Tech Scene
Key Facts About San Francisco Tech
- Number of Tech Workers: 365,500; 13.9% of overall workforce (2024 CompTIA survey)
- Major Tech Employers: Google, Apple, Salesforce, Meta
- Key Industries: Artificial intelligence, cloud computing, fintech, consumer technology, software
- Funding Landscape: $50.5 billion in venture capital funding in 2024 (Pitchbook)
- Notable Investors: Sequoia Capital, Andreessen Horowitz, Bessemer Venture Partners, Greylock Partners, Khosla Ventures, Kleiner Perkins
- Research Centers and Universities: Stanford University; University of California, Berkeley; University of San Francisco; Santa Clara University; Ames Research Center; Center for AI Safety; California Institute for Regenerative Medicine
